WORSHIP COMMISSION
The Worship Commission is responsible for planning, fostering, and promoting liturgical and spiritual growth in the parish, enabling parishioners to grow in their understanding of who they are as Christians.
ALTAR SERVERS Altar Servers help the priest before, during and after the Mass. They are boys or girls who are in at least the third grade and are scheduled to serve every third weekend.
CHOIRS Adult Choir provides music for the 10:00 a.m. Mass on Sunday and special parish celebrations. Practices are on Wednesday at 6:00 p.m. and Sunday at 9:00 a.m. in Room 1 of the school. EUCHARISTIC MINISTER Eucharistic Ministers give Communion during weekend Masses. They may also take communion to the sick and homebound and assist during special liturgies. Eucharistic Ministers have ministry formation periodically and are asked to spend time in prayer and reflection to prepare for their ministry.
FAMILY OF FAITH The St. Theresa Family of Faith Charismatic Renewal Prayer Group meets every Thursday at 7:30 p.m. at St. Theresa Church. What does the word Charismatic mean? It is derived from the Greek word meaning "gift". The Holy Spirit is a giver of Spiritual gifts or gifts of grace.
LADIES ALTAR SOCIETY The Ladies Altar Society takes care of the altar area in church and provides what is needed for the celebration of Mass. They meet at 6:30 p.m. on the 3rd Tuesday of the months in March and October school cafeteria for business and socializing.
LECTOR Readers proclaim God’s Word to the assembly during Mass and other services. Readers have ministry formation periodically and are asked to spend time in prayer, reflection, and practice of the readings during the week before they are scheduled.
ART AND ENVIRONMENT PLANNING GROUP This committee plans for the liturgical seasons and carries out its design in church for the parish celebrations. Seamstresses, interior decorators, and gardeners, are invited to join.
USHERS Ushers serve as ministers of hospitality for our weekend Masses. They also assist with seating, collections, offertory, Communion lines and distribute handouts after Mass. Ushers have ministry formation periodically and are scheduled to serve every third weekend . |
